Ok, I have finally gotten libpgtcl compiled under HP-UX 10.20. Now I am having trouble with pgaccess using it. Heres what happens when I run pgaccess: Error in startup script: couldn't load file "/data/pgtest/lib/libpgtcl.sl": no such file or directory while executing "load /data/pgtest/lib/libpgtcl.sl" (procedure "main" line 6) invoked from within "main $argc $argv" (file "./pgaccess.tcl" line 4954) But, it does exist: $ ls -l /data/pgtest/lib/libpgtcl.sl -r-xr-xr-x 1 postgres users 61517 Jan 3 21:48 /data/pgtest/lib/libpgtcl.sl And is a shared lib: $ file /data/pgtest/lib/libpgtcl.sl /data/pgtest/lib/libpgtcl.sl: s800 shared library -not stripped Sugestions? Seems to me that I remeber having built a wish, in the past that included these functions, so that loading this library was not required.
